72 Olympia Crescent, Selby, YO8 5AG is a freehold terraced property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 861 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£164,135 , which equates to approximately £191 per square foot. It was last sold on 14 May 2018 for £127,000. Since then, the value has increased by £37,135, representing a 29.2% increase, or approximately 3.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£164,135 is:

  • 5.6% lower than the average property price on Olympia Crescent
  • 6.2% lower than the average in the YO8 5AG postcode area
  • and 21.1% lower than the average price for Selby as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 5 January 2018,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

72 Olympia Crescent, Selby, North Yorkshire, YO8 5AG has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 5 Jan 2018.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 27 Oct 2010,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 34.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from boiler and radiators, oil to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The windows were upgraded from mostly double gl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 26%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from average to very poor.

Flood risk from rivers and the sea

This property has high fl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has low sur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
